Greenhouse vs Leapsome: Quick Pricing Facts
| Feature | Greenhouse | Leapsome |
|---|---|---|
| Starting Price | Custom pricing | $10/mo |
| Number of Plans | 3 | 5 |
| Free Tier | No | Yes |
| Pricing Model | flat | per-seat |
| Annual Discount | N/A | N/A |
Greenhouse and Leapsome are both priced at Custom pricing, making them equally accessible HR & People tools. Together they offer 8 pricing plans with 30 features compared, so the best choice comes down to which features match your needs.
Leapsome stands out with a free plan for getting started. Greenhouse uses flat pricing while Leapsome uses per-seat pricing, which may affect your total cost at scale.
